Overview
This role is responsible for the generation of increased revenue across the company customer base. This includes maximizing revenues from existing customers. The role also exists to continually review business development opportunities and manage customers in the most effective way possible. The position requires an excellent understanding of the e-gaming industry, relevant markets, competitors, and customers. Effective customer management experience (ideally gained within the gaming industry) and excellent team management capabilities are prerequisites for the role.
Responsibilities
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ES & DELIVERABLES
- Lead a small team of SPMs / PMs to achieve and exceed revenue target delivery, sharing knowledge and developing operational plans to support and track these targets
- Accountable for team performance as well as delivering and exceeding personal targets
- Monitor target progress, evaluate gaps, put strategies in place to ensure deadlines are met and keep internal stakeholders updated
- Promotes and champions company values across all departments that the role interacts with
- Solid understanding of commercial implications when entering into, sometimes complex, negotiations and the ability to execute them without support
- Supports team with negotiations and ROI
- ROI positive, with a deep understanding of our customers' businesses and industry as a whole
- Establishes operational objectives/plans and delegates to the team with overall management of day-to-day operations
- Define strategic levers at operator level, market, and group level
- Support the team to identify and prioritize strategic levers
- Provide support to the HoC through management of assigned projects, team training, and ensuring team targets align with strategic direction
- Track and feedback on strategy progress to HoC
- Educate internal stakeholders on product development direction
- Maintain and build strong relationships with key contacts, including tier 1 customers and exec level contacts
- Develop relationships across operator functions such as marketing and product teams
- Hold strategic meetings with operators to review and update on project delivery
- Responsible for completing team performance reviews, providing support to the team and assisting with team development

Qualifications
SKILLS COMPLEXITY AND CREATIVITY
- Strong critical thinking with the ability to formulate action plans to mitigate risk/issues
- Demonstrate a clear knowledge of how to generate results in a complex commercial environment.
- Experience of upselling and revenue generation.
- Ability to manage and develop a target-driven, high performing team
- Ability to drive and deliver results in a fast-paced environment
- Strong negotiation skills
- Excellent customer management skills.
- Ability to think strategically particularly with regards to problem solving / issue management.
